A loose hammer head is hazardous because it can literally "fly off the handle" when in use, becoming a dangerous uncontrolled missile. Wooden handles can often be replaced when worn or damaged; specialized kits are available covering a range of handle sizes and designs, plus special wedges for attachment.

The claw hammer has a "claw" to pull nails out of wood, and is commonly found in an inventory of household tools in North America. Other types of hammer vary in shape, size, and structure, depending on their purposes.

Hammers used in many trades include sledgehammers, mallets, and ball-peen hammers. Although most hammers are hand tools, powered hammers, such as steam hammers and trip hammers, are used to deliver forces beyond the capacity of the human arm.

The first hammers were made without handles. Stones attached to sticks with strips of leather or animal sinew were being used as hammers with handles by about 30,000 BCE during the middle of the Paleolithic Stone Age.

A traditional hand-held hammer consists of a separate head and a handle, which can be fastened together by means of a special wedge made for the purpose, or by glue, or both. This two-piece design is often used to combine a dense metallic striking head with a non-metallic mechanical-shock-absorbing handle (to reduce user fatigue from repeated strikes).

f wood is used for the handle, it is often hickory or ash, which are tough and long-lasting materials that can dissipate shock waves from the hammer head.[2] Rigid fiberglass resin may be used for the handle; this material does not absorb water or decay but does not dissipate shock as well as wood.

Some hammers are one-piece designs made mostly of a single material. A one-piece metallic hammer may optionally have its handle coated or wrapped in a resilient material such as rubber, for improved grip and to reduce user fatigue.

The hammer head may be surfaced with a variety of materials including brass, bronze, wood, plastic, rubber, or leather. Some hammers have interchangeable striking surfaces, which can be selected as needed or replaced when worn out.

A large hammer-like tool is a maul (sometimes called a "beetle"), a wood- or rubber-headed hammer is a mallet, and a hammer-like tool with a cutting blade is usually called a hatchet. The essential part of a hammer is the head, a compact solid mass that is able to deliver a blow to the intended target without itself deforming.

The impacting surface of the tool is usually flat or slightly rounded; the opposite end of the impacting mass may have a ball shape, as in the ball-peen hammer. Some upholstery hammers have a magnetized face, to pick up tacks.

In the swing that precedes each blow, the hammer head stores a certain amount of kinetic energy—equal to the length D of the swing times the force f produced by the muscles of the arm and by gravity. When the hammer strikes, the head is stopped by an opposite force coming from the target, equal and opposite to the force applied by the head to the target.

If the target is a hard and heavy object, or if it is resting on some sort of anvil, the head can travel only a very short distance d before stopping. Since the stopping force F times that distance must be equal to the head's kinetic energy, it follows that F is much greater than the original driving force f—roughly, by a factor D/d.
